The decimal for the fraction 7 over 9 is 0.7777…. This is a repeating decimal, which can be more cleanly expressed using a line (called a vinculum) over the repeating part, like this: 0.77 with a vinculum over the repeating portion of the number.

The fraction 7/9 can be represented as a decimal with an infinite number of 7's after the decimal point. As a percent, we can multiply the decimal by 100 and find that 7/9 is equivalent to 77.(7)%, where (7) indicates an infinite number of 7's repeated.
Expressed as a decimal fraction, 7/9 is equal to 0.7 recurring (that is, 0.7777..)

To divide by a fraction, multiply by its reciprocal. In this instance, 9/5 / 9/7 = 9/5 x 7/9 = 63/45 or sixty-three forty-fifths. Expressed as a decimal, this is equal to 1.4.

To write 9.7 as a mixed fraction, first write down the whole number part, which is 9. Then, convert the decimal part into a fraction by writing it over the place value of the last digit, so 7/10. Finally, combine the whole number and the fraction to get the mixed fraction, which is 9 7/10.
